Portable City
Yin Xiuzhen’s Portable Cities are made from clothes and discarded materials the artist finds in the cities she’s visiting and displayed in open suitcases. no slaveships on the Irish sea
Between 80 and 100,000 marched in Dublin this afternoon in support of the Irish Ferries workers, marchers were applauded by bystanders as they passed.
